W3571-2R

 

 Developed By: University of Wisconsin 

 Years in Wisconsin Trial: 2005

 Overall Tuber Appearance: FAIR

 General Comments: none noteworthy

Tuber Appearance, 2005:
Skin Color and Texture:  medium red color with lightly netted skin; color and skin texture can be slightly variable
Shape: round/oblong to oblong in length; oblong in cross section; tapered/blocky to blocky ends; shape can be slightly variable
Tuber Texture: eyes are shallow; stem end is shallow to smooth; bud end is shallow to intermediate; overall tuber texture is slightly rough
External Tuber Defects, 2005:
Antigo: minor growth cracks
Hancock: moderate scurf; moderate surface scab
Muck: moderate scurf
Internal Defects, 2005:
Antigo: 40% vascular discoloration
Hancock: 10% vascular discoloration; 13% stem end discoloration
Muck: 15% vascular discoloration
